Break-glass: Hollis static site pipeline. Incremental rebuilds run via the Tarnet differ; only changed pages recompile. If the differ wedges and full rebuilds stall before a launch, break-glass access to the build cache is permitted. Steps: page the platform lead, log the action in the sync notes, then open the cache admin console. The console requires the recovery passphrase below.

recovery phrase for fahof-fawip: casael-fenael-wenix

## Pagination

The Wrenfold public REST API paginates all list endpoints using opaque cursors. Each response includes a next_cursor field; pass it back as the cursor query parameter to fetch the following page. Page size defaults to 25 and caps at 100. Cursors expire after 15 minutes. Note that plugin authors testing against the internal Burrowgate mirror must authenticate separately, since the mirror does not accept public tokens. The current key for the Burrowgate mirror is provided below.

API key for bageg-kajef: vxb2-ss

**Vendor note: Pushgrove fan-out backpressure**

Reviewers should know Pushgrove's notification fan-out now applies token-bucket backpressure per downstream channel rather than a global cap. The vendor confirmed their ingest endpoint tolerates our retry jitter up to 30 seconds. Any change to bucket sizing in `fanout/limits.toml` needs vendor sign-off before release. Questions about the agreed thresholds should go to their integration contact.

alerts address for kafof-bagag: kasael@olvarqdyn.corp